S63 postcode area
The S63 postcode district spans 7 neighbourhoods (MSOAs) in Barnsley, Rotherham. Area Scores range from 5 to 67 across them.
In summary
The S63 district contains both ends of the scale: Thorpe Hesley at 68 out of 100 (#2,212 of 6,856 in England) against Thurnscoe at 6, a 62-point gap between neighbouring areas. It mixes both ends of the national picture — 1 neighbourhood in the least-deprived third of England and 6 in the most-deprived third. House prices stretch as far as the scores do: medians run from £125,750 in Bolton-upon-Dearne to £235,000 in Thorpe Hesley — a 1.9× gap within the S63 district. Note that the district straddles 2 local authorities — Barnsley and Rotherham — so its neighbourhoods answer to different councils.
| Neighbourhood | Nat. rank | Area score | Median price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Thorpe HesleyRotherham | 2,212 | 68 | £235,000 |
| Brampton & West MeltonRotherham | 4,666 | 32 | £175,000 |
| Wath upon DearneRotherham | 5,468 | 20 | £176,000 |
| Bolton-upon-DearneBarnsley | 5,667 | 17 | £125,750 |
| Darfield & Great HoughtonBarnsley | 5,859 | 14 | £160,000 |
| GoldthorpeBarnsley | 6,325 | 8 | £150,000 |
| ThurnscoeBarnsley | 6,455 | 6 | £160,000 |
